Electrolyser Technician

Installing and maintaining equipment that produces hydrogen from water.

Infrastructure Management

What this person does in the real world

  • Install and commission electrolysers at hydrogen production sites
  • Use testing equipment to check systems are working correctly
  • Maintain accurate records to ensure safe and efficient operation

Why this job matters

Hydrogen is becoming an important low-carbon fuel. Electrolyser Technicians help keep hydrogen production plants running safely and efficiently, supporting the transition to cleaner energy.

Skills and tools you’ll use

  • Hands-on electrical and mechanical skills
  • Testing and diagnostic equipment
  • Following detailed operating procedures
  • Working safely around process equipment
  • Record-keeping and reporting

Where you’ll work

You’ll work on industrial or energy sites, often in plant environments with specialist process equipment.

Routes in

  • Apprenticeship: Process Operations / Maintenance Technician
  • College/University: Electrical/Mechanical Engineering, Process Operations
  • First roles: Commissioning Tech, Operations & Maintenance Tech, Junior Field Service Engineer
